Seattle to LA Flight Time: How Long is the Trip?


Seattle to LA Flight Time: How Long is the Trip?

The length of air journey between Seattle, Washington, and Los Angeles, California, is usually between two and two and a half hours. A number of components affect the precise time en route, together with air site visitors management, climate circumstances, and the particular flight path. Nonstop flights typically supply the shortest journey time, whereas flights with layovers or connecting flights will naturally prolong the general journey. A typical nonstop flight covers roughly 954 miles.

3. Air Site visitors Management

Air site visitors management (ATC) performs a important function in figuring out flight durations, notably on busy routes like Seattle to Los Angeles. ATC manages the stream of plane, making certain protected separation and environment friendly utilization of airspace. Delays imposed by ATC can considerably affect flight instances, including to the general length of a journey. Understanding the affect of ATC is crucial for vacationers searching for to anticipate and mitigate potential journey disruptions.

  • Holding Patterns

    ATC typically directs plane into holding patterns as a consequence of congestion, climate, or different operational causes. Holding patterns contain circling a chosen airspace at a prescribed altitude till clearance is granted to proceed. These delays can add substantial time to a flight, particularly on continuously traveled routes like Seattle-Los Angeles, which expertise excessive volumes of air site visitors. The length spent in a holding sample is variable and relies upon fully on the prevailing circumstances.
